BS Nippon Television, also known as BS Nippon Corporation, BS4, or BS NTV, is a publicly owned entity headquartered in Japan that was founded in 1998 with approximately 130 employees. The company reported $119.6M in revenue as of 2024 and functions as a tier 1 media tech buyer specializing in broadcast television and radio. As a subsidiary of Nippon Television Holdings, the company operates as a high-definition satellite broadcasting station, serving as the nationwide digital satellite counterpart to the Tokyo-based terrestrial Nippon TV. Headquartered specifically in the Shiodome area of Minato, Tokyo, the station provides specialized programming that complements its parent network's mainstream offerings, with a focus on high-fidelity cultural content, extended sports coverage, and deep-dive documentaries.
